Quiet hours in Salem, OR β also called the noise ordinance, nighttime noise rules, or residential quiet time β define the hours during which excessive noise is prohibited.
Salem Revised Code Chapter 93 regulates noise and prohibits noise disturbances. The ordinance restricts unreasonable noise that disturbs the peace, with stricter standards during nighttime hours.
SRC Chapter 93 declares it unlawful to create noise disturbances. The ordinance defines noise disturbance as any sound that endangers health, disturbs a reasonable person of normal sensitivity, or endangers personal or real property. Exemptions apply to sounds produced by government entities in maintenance, construction, or repair, and sounds made pursuant to valid permits issued under SRC Chapter 42 or Chapter 51. The Salem Police Department handles noise complaints. Nighttime noise disturbances receive stricter enforcement.
Noise violations are subject to citations and fines under Salem's code enforcement. Repeat offenses may result in escalating penalties.
